2009 Lexus LS vs. 2007 Subaru Legacy
To start off, 2009 Lexus LS is newer by 2 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2007 Subaru Legacy.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2007 Subaru Legacy would be higher. At 4,293 cc (8 cylinders), 2009 Lexus LS is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Lexus LS (280 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 117 more horse power than 2007 Subaru Legacy. (163 HP @ 5600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Lexus LS should accelerate faster than 2007 Subaru Legacy.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Lexus LS weights approximately 345 kg more than 2007 Subaru Legacy.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2007 Subaru Legacy is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2009 Lexus LS.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Subaru Legacy will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Lexus LS (417 Nm @ 3500 RPM) has 191 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Subaru Legacy. (226 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 2009 Lexus LS will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Subaru Legacy.
Compare all specifications:
2009 Lexus LS | 2007 Subaru Legacy | |
Make | Lexus | Subaru |
Model | LS | Legacy |
Year Released | 2009 | 2007 |
Body Type | Sedan |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4293 cc | 2457 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| boxer |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 280 HP | 163 HP |
Engine RPM | 5600 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 417 Nm | 226 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3500 RPM | 3600 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 91 mm | 99.6 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 82.5 mm | 79 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 11.0:1 | 10.0: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line - Premium | Gasoline - Premium |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 6.3 seconds | 9.6 seconds |
Drive Type | Rear |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1840 kg | 1495 kg |
Vehicle Length | 5030 mm | 4730 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1840 mm | 1740 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1480 mm | 1480 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2930 mm | 2680 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 11.4 L/100km | 8.3 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 84 L | 64 L |
